Calling a function of a module by using its name (a string)
...
Assuming module foo with method bar:
import foo
method_to_call = getattr(foo, 'bar')
result = method_to_call()
You could shorten lines 2 and 3 to:
result = getattr(foo, 'bar')()
if that makes more sense for your use case.

Stop Mongoose from creating _id property for sub-document array items
...ose");
var subSchema = mongoose.Schema({
//your subschema content
},{ _id : false });
var schema = mongoose.Schema({
// schema content
subSchemaCollection : [subSchema]
});
var model = mongoose.model('tablename', schema);
